The article describes how safe driver programs can offer long-term savings opportunities. Many insurers in Illinois provide programs that monitor driving behavior through mobile apps or in-vehicle devices. According to the article, drivers who demonstrate safe habits, such as smooth braking and consistent speed, may qualify for auto insurance discounts at policy renewal.
Bundling policies is another strategy emphasized in the article. Combining auto insurance with homeowners or renters coverage can result in multi-policy discounts. The HelloNation article explains that bundling not only lowers total car insurance payments but also simplifies policy management. For Illinois drivers handling multiple policies, this can reduce administrative complexity while improving overall efficiency.
The article also explores how deductibles affect premium costs. Choosing a higher deductible can reduce monthly payments, though it increases out-of-pocket costs if a claim occurs. The HelloNation article notes that this strategy may be suitable for individuals who maintain emergency savings and want to manage long-term insurance expenses.
Vehicle safety features also play a role in determining premiums. The article explains that cars equipped with airbags, anti-lock braking systems, and anti-theft devices may qualify for auto insurance discounts. Insurers often consider these features as risk-reducing factors, which can help lower Illinois car insurance premiums.
Another factor discussed is annual mileage. Drivers who commute less or work remotely may be eligible for low-mileage discounts. The HelloNation article encourages policyholders to update their mileage information regularly so their premiums reflect current driving habits. This adjustment can be an important part of applying the cheapest car insurance tips in Illinois.
The article further highlights discounts available to younger drivers. Good-student discounts can help families reduce insurance costs for teen drivers who maintain strong academic performance. These savings are part of a broader set of auto insurance discounts that can make coverage more affordable.
Regular policy reviews are also recommended. The article explains that life changes, such as moving, purchasing a new vehicle, or changing driving patterns, can affect insurance rates. Reviewing coverage periodically helps ensure that policies remain aligned with current needs and do not include unnecessary or outdated elements.
